#2c1262 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2c1262 is composed of 17.3% red, 7.1%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.1% cyan, 81.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 61.6% black. It has a hue angle of 259.5 degrees, a saturation of 69% and a lightness of 22.7%. #2c1262 color hex could be obtained by blending #5824c4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

● #2c1262 color description : Very dark violet.
#2c1262 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2c1262 has RGB values of R:44, G:18, B:98 and CMYK values of C:0.55, M:0.82, Y:0, K:0.62. Its decimal value is 2888290.
